8,615,426 is a composite number, even.
8,615,426 (eight million six hundred fifteen thousand four hundred twenty-six) is an even 7-digit number. It is a composite number with 16 divisors, and factors as 2 × 107 × 127 × 317. Written other ways, in hexadecimal, 0x837602.
